Subject: [PATCH] scsi: storvsc: properly handle SRB_ERROR when sense message
is present
commit bba5dc332ec2d3a685cb4dae668c793f6a3713a3 upstream.
When sense message is present on error, we should pass along to the upper
layer to decide how to deal with the error.
This patch fixes connectivity issues with Fiber Channel devices.
